Team TAG raises big money for Operation Smile

By: www.teamtaggroup.com
 
CULVER CITY, Calif. - Oct. 22, 2013 - PRLog -- SANTA MONICA -  Team TAG raised nearly $500 in donations for children who need cleft lip and palate surgeries after spending four hours talking with people on the 3rd Street Promenade in Santa Monica Saturday.

Operation Smile is a worldwide children's charity organization that helps treat facial deformities such as cleft lips & cleft palates. They held their national Day of Smiles on Saturday, October 5th this year. One surgery costs around $240 dollars. The team raised enough to change two children's lives.

Ten of Team TAG's finest used their sales and marketing skills to not only collect donations, but to educate shoppers about the charity's needs.

"Children born with cleft lips in the U.S. get this surgery automatically, that doesn't happen in the 3rd world, that's why we're out here, to make sure other children can get the surgery they need to eat, drink, smile and grow up healthy,"  volunteer Christine O'Donnell explained to a group of shoppers as they paused to donate.

One of the volunteers, Ilene Aaron, used the fundraising event as a way to teach children about the charity and how children in some 3rd world countries grow up. Three-year-Elijah Bernard  took special interest and asked his grandma for money to put in the jar.

His grandmother Rosita Gordon says they're originally from Belize.

"Why, did we stop, because these are kids who need help," Gordon said

Peter Marron from Panorama City had been fundraising for another event that morning. Still, he made his way to Team TAG's table to make a donation.

"The bible says love your neighbor as you love yourself," Marron said.

Nick Lowe and his children Ava, 8, and Jack, 5, came to LA for vacation from the United Kingdom. He made sure both of his kids learned something and made a donation.

"It's a good cause. And I relate that you've got to help the children. If you help them get their start in the world it makes all the difference," Lowe said.

In four hours, Team TAG raised a Grand Total of $437. One surgery costs around $240 dollars. The team raised enough to change two children's lives.

"It's amazing, there are some wonderful people out there and I feel amazing," volunteer Greg Farmer said about their fund raising efforts.

"I want to give back to the community because anything helps. And, I believe in karma. If you do something great, then you get great back. I think everyone did their best, we had a great time and well raise more next time," volunteer Sam Chen said.
